Wainwright hurls Cardinals to win over Diamondbac­ks

-

ST. LOUIS (AP) — Paul Goldschmid­t homered, Adam Wainwright pitched seven scoreless innings, and the St. Louis Cardinals held on to beat the Arizona Diamondbac­ks 5-2 on Sunday.

Wainwright (6-7), who was scratched from Friday's start due to back spasms, relied on a mixture of cutters, change-ups and curve balls. He allowed four hits, walked one and struck out seven as he improved 4-0 in day starts this season.

Arizona trailed 5-0 going to the ninth before Domingo Leyba and Jarrod Dyson had RBI singles against John Brebbia. The Diamondbac­ks had the bases loaded with two outs, but Carlos Martinez got Eduardo Escobar to hit a fly ball to center for the final out for his fifth save.

Wainwright helped himself out offensivel­y by walking and scoring to start a three-run third inning rally and he also laid down a sacrifice bunt leading to a Matt Carpenter sacrifice as the Cardinals tacked on their fifth run in the fourth.

Goldschmid­t's 416-foot tworun shot into the upper deck in left field gave the Cardinals a 4-0 lead in the third. Yairo Muñoz started the rally with a single that drove in Wainwright, and advanced to third on Nick Ahmed's throwing error.

Tyler O'Neill continued his RBI barrage by driving home Goldschmid­t with a double that hugged the left field line to make it 1-0 in the first inning, ending Diamondbac­ks starter Zack Greinke's 14-inning scoreless streak. O'Neill drove in all four Cardinals run in a 4-2 win on Saturday night.

Greinke (10-4) gave up five runs in six innings. The loss snapped a five-year July winning streak for the Arizona ace, who entered the game 14-0 with a 1.34 ERA in his last 18 starts in the month dating back to July 25, 2014.

TRAINING ROOM

Diamondbac­ks: RHP Taylor Clarke (lower black inflammati­on) threw 70 pitches over six scoreless innings at High-A Visalia on Saturday . ... INF Wilmer Flores (fractured right foot) will continue his rehab at Triple-A Reno and could rejoin the team on its next home stand . ... RHP Jon Duplantier (right shoulder inflammati­on) gave up two runs in an inning for the Arizona Rookie League D-Backs on Saturday.

Cardinals: INF Jedd Gyorko (right wrist surgery) will be re-evaluated in a month.
